深度解码DeepSeek:技术架构与应用全景解析
2025.09.26 12:55浏览量:0简介:本文深度剖析DeepSeek大模型的技术架构,涵盖其模块化设计、分布式训练与优化算法,并探索其在自然语言处理、智能推荐、多模态交互等领域的创新应用,为开发者与企业提供技术选型与场景落地的实用指南。
一、引言:DeepSeek大模型的技术定位与行业价值
DeepSeek大模型作为新一代人工智能基础架构的代表,其核心价值在于通过模块化设计、高效训练机制与多场景适配能力,为开发者与企业提供低成本、高灵活性的AI解决方案。相较于传统大模型,DeepSeek通过动态注意力机制与混合精度训练技术,在保持模型性能的同时,将训练效率提升40%以上,显著降低了算力门槛。本文将从技术架构的底层逻辑出发,结合实际场景需求,解析其如何实现“技术普惠”与“场景深耕”的双重目标。
二、DeepSeek大模型技术架构详解
1. 模块化分层设计:从数据流到决策流
DeepSeek采用“输入层-特征提取层-上下文理解层-输出层”的四层架构,每层均支持独立优化与插件式扩展。例如:
- 输入层:支持文本、图像、音频等多模态数据接入,通过动态编码器(Dynamic Encoder)实现模态间的语义对齐。例如,在处理图文混合数据时,输入层会自动调用视觉Transformer(ViT)与文本BERT的联合编码策略。
- 特征提取层:基于改进的Transformer架构,引入稀疏注意力机制(Sparse Attention),将计算复杂度从O(n²)降至O(n log n),适用于长文本处理场景。代码示例如下:
class SparseAttention(nn.Module):def __init__(self, dim, num_heads, locality_window=32):super().__init__()self.locality_window = locality_window # 局部注意力窗口大小# 其他初始化代码...def forward(self, x):# 实现局部+全局混合注意力计算# 局部注意力仅计算窗口内token的交互local_attn = self._local_attention(x)# 全局注意力通过可学习参数动态选择关键tokenglobal_attn = self._global_attention(x)return local_attn + global_attn
- 上下文理解层:通过记忆增强机制(Memory-Augmented Network)实现跨会话的上下文保持,适用于对话系统等需要长期依赖的场景。
2. 分布式训练与优化:突破算力瓶颈
DeepSeek的分布式训练框架支持数据并行、模型并行与流水线并行的混合策略,其核心优化点包括:
- 梯度压缩与通信优化:采用Quantized Gradient技术,将梯度数据量压缩至1/8,结合All-Reduce通信算法,使千卡集群的训练效率提升30%。
- 动态负载均衡:通过实时监控GPU利用率,动态调整任务分配,避免因数据分布不均导致的“长尾等待”问题。例如,在训练10亿参数模型时,动态均衡策略可使整体训练时间缩短15%。
- 混合精度训练:结合FP16与BF16格式,在保持模型精度的同时,将显存占用降低50%,支持更大批次的训练。
3. 模型压缩与部署:轻量化与高性能的平衡
针对边缘设备部署需求,DeepSeek提供量化、剪枝与知识蒸馏的一站式压缩工具链:
- 量化感知训练(QAT):在训练阶段模拟量化误差,使模型在INT8精度下保持FP32的准确率。
- 结构化剪枝:通过层间重要性评估,移除冗余神经元,例如将某层参数从1024维剪枝至512维,同时通过微调恢复性能。
- 知识蒸馏:以大模型为教师,小模型为学生,通过软标签(Soft Target)传递语义信息,实现模型体积缩小90%而准确率损失不足2%。
三、DeepSeek大模型的应用场景探索
1. 自然语言处理:从通用到垂直领域的深化
- 智能客服:通过领域适配技术,快速构建行业专属对话系统。例如,某金融企业利用DeepSeek的微调工具,在3天内完成从通用模型到理财咨询模型的迁移,客户问题解决率提升25%。
- 内容生成:支持长文本生成、风格迁移等高级功能。代码示例(使用Hugging Face库调用DeepSeek API):
from transformers import AutoModelForCausalLM, AutoTokenizertokenizer = AutoTokenizer.from_pretrained("deepseek/deepseek-7b")model = AutoModelForCausalLM.from_pretrained("deepseek/deepseek-7b")inputs = tokenizer("生成一篇关于AI伦理的论文摘要:", return_tensors="pt")outputs = model.generate(inputs.input_ids, max_length=200)print(tokenizer.decode(outputs[0]))
- 机器翻译:结合多语言编码器,支持100+语种的低资源翻译,在小语种场景下BLEU评分较基线模型提升18%。
2. 智能推荐系统:动态兴趣建模与实时反馈
DeepSeek通过用户行为序列建模与实时特征更新,解决传统推荐系统的“冷启动”与“兴趣漂移”问题。例如,在电商场景中,其推荐系统的点击率(CTR)较传统方法提升12%,关键技术包括:
- 时序注意力机制:捕捉用户行为的时序依赖,例如将“浏览-加购-购买”序列建模为动态图。
- 多目标优化:同时优化点击率、转化率与GMV,通过帕累托前沿分析平衡短期收益与长期价值。
3. 多模态交互:跨模态理解与生成
DeepSeek支持图文联合理解、视频描述生成等任务,其核心技术为:
- 跨模态对齐损失:通过对比学习(Contrastive Learning)缩小文本与图像特征的分布差异。
- 统一多模态编码器:共享部分参数实现模态间知识迁移,例如在图像描述生成任务中,利用文本数据预训练的编码器可加速收敛。
四、开发者与企业选型建议
- 场景匹配:根据业务需求选择模型规模,例如轻量级模型(7B参数)适合边缘设备,而百亿级模型适用于复杂推理场景。
- 工具链整合:优先使用DeepSeek提供的微调、压缩与部署工具,降低开发成本。
- 数据安全:针对敏感场景,可选择私有化部署方案,结合差分隐私(Differential Privacy)技术保护数据。
五、结论:DeepSeek的技术演进与行业影响
DeepSeek通过模块化设计、高效训练与多场景适配,重新定义了大模型的技术边界。其“开箱即用”的工具链与灵活的部署方案,正在推动AI技术从实验室走向千行百业。未来,随着模型规模的持续扩展与场景数据的积累,DeepSeek有望在自动驾驶、生物医药等垂直领域实现更深度的技术突破。

发表评论
登录后可评论,请前往 登录 或 注册